On Wednesday, February 25, 2026, the House of Representatives passed H.R. 4758, the Homeowner Energy Freedom Act, in a 210-199 vote. This followed a failed motion to recommit the bill, which was defeated 198-208. In the Senate, members confirmed John DeLeeuw to be a Member of the National Transportation Safety Board with a 50-45 vote. Earlier that day, the Senate also agreed to a motion to invoke cloture on the DeLeeuw nomination by a vote of 50-45. Both Senate votes followed a party-line split, with Republicans voting 50-0 in favor and Democrats voting 0-43 against.

A t 9:00pm this evening, the President of the United States will deliver the State of the Union Address before a Joint Session of Congress. Senators will assemble in the Senate Chamber at 8:20pm and proceed to the House Chamber at 8:25pm. Upon dissolution of the joint session, the Senate will stand adjourned until 10:00am on Wednesday, February 25, 2026. Following Leader remarks, the Senate will proceed to Executive session and resume consideration of Executive Calendar #647 John DeLeeuw, of Texas, to be a Member of the National Transportation Safety Board for the remainder of the term expiring December 31, 2026. At approximately 11:45am, the Senate will vote on the motion to invoke cloture on the DeLeeuw nomination. The Senate will recess between 12:45pm and 2:15pm to allow for the weekly caucus meetings. If cloture is invoked, at approximately 2:15pm, the Senate will vote on confirmation of the DeLeeuw nomination. During Tuesday’s session, Senator Thune filed cloture on Executive Calendar #651 Ryan McCormack, of Virginia, to be Under Secretary of Transportation for Policy. This cloture motion will ripen during Thursday’s session.
